Hola a tod@s: Apt me esta devolviendo un error de dependencias desde q tuve q instalar una libreria "a mano" con rpm.la libreria en cuestion es libstdc++41, y es necesaria para poder instalar facturalux. El caso es q tengo la aplicacion instalada y funcionando ok, pero resulta q al parecer la libreria libstdc++41 sustituye a la libstdc++ necesaria para todo el entorno KDE-SuSe9.3 (o eso me devolvio Yast con las dependencias).Lo que hice fue simplemente instalar sin actualizar y de momento (despues de algunos dias) todo va Ok. El tema es q no puedo utilizar apt por q se bloquea con las dependecias de las librerias mencionadas e intenta machacar la antigua. El mensaje es : The following packages have unmet dependencies: libstdc++41: Obsoletes: libstdc++ E: Dependencias no resueltas. Intente 'apt-get -f install' sin paquetes (o especifique una solución). Si le hago un apt-get -f install el cacao puede ser mayusculo ya que me desinstalara libstdc++. Se os ocurre algo? O simplemente tendre q dejar de usar apt? Salu2 -- a8888b. d888888b. 8P"YP"Y88 8|o||o|88 8' .88 8`._.' Y8. d/ `8b. dP . Y8b. d8:' " `::88b d8" 'Y88b :8P ' :888 8a. : _a88P ._/"Yaa_: .| 88P| jgs \ YP" `| 8P `. a:f / \.___.d| .' `--..__)8888P`._.' www.chris.com/ascii --------------------------------------------------------------------- Para dar de baja la suscripción, mande un mensaje a: opensuse-es+unsubscribe@opensuse.org Para obtener el resto de direcciones-comando, mande un mensaje a: opensuse-es+help@opensuse.org
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 El 2007-01-16 a las 10:36 +0100, ag_d escribió:
Apt me esta devolviendo un error de dependencias desde q tuve q instalar una libreria "a mano" con rpm.la libreria en cuestion es libstdc++41, y es necesaria para poder instalar facturalux.
Jo**r :-( Esas cosas no se hacen. Lo extraño es que te siga funcionando el sistema.
El caso es q tengo la aplicacion instalada y funcionando ok, pero resulta q al parecer la libreria libstdc++41 sustituye a la libstdc++ necesaria para todo el entorno KDE-SuSe9.3 (o eso me devolvio Yast con las dependencias).
Vuelve a poner la original, y actualizate a SuSE 10.1 - por lo menos. - -- Saludos Carlos E. R. -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.2 (GNU/Linux) Comment: Made with pgp4pine 1.76 iD8DBQFFrKb2tTMYHG2NR9URAnDKAJ9NO6qiq81P9NunnWrJZVsPZ9k/oACbBSYh fSlJLpO+j7gOYJY+QA5iONo= =7ci0 -----END PGP SIGNATURE-----
Hola
Jo**r :-(
Esas cosas no se hacen. Lo extraño es que te siga funcionando el sistema.
Por? Si le hice antes un rpm --test y no me protesto
Vuelve a poner la original, y actualizate a SuSE 10.1 - por lo menos.
La original sigue instalada, la q necesita el sistema, quizas no me explique bien. El caso es q "conviven" las dos pm.
y actualizate a SuSE 10.1 - por lo menos.
Hehe... No, me niego a pensar q tengo q reinstalar sistemas cada vez q quiero instalar una aplicacion con dependencias nuevas. Ya actualice desde 9.2 a 9.3 (desde DVD-yast)y desde entonces he tenido q hacer birguerias para q el 9.3 vaya todo lo fino q quiero. No te cuento el KDE3.5 (he teniddo q volver al 3.4) Ademas, no es el caso, pero si fuese un servidor en produccion(por ejemplo de la aplicacion en cuestion Facturalux ERP con postgresql) , se convertiria en un suplicio restaurar datos, usuarios,configuraciones, etc. Por lo pronto dejare al apt y seguire con el yast ;) -- Todo tiempo pasado fue anterior. Les Luthiers --------------------------------------------------------------------- Para dar de baja la suscripción, mande un mensaje a: opensuse-es+unsubscribe@opensuse.org Para obtener el resto de direcciones-comando, mande un mensaje a: opensuse-es+help@opensuse.org
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 El 2007-01-16 a las 12:12 +0100, ag_d escribió:
Hola
Jo**r :-(
Esas cosas no se hacen. Lo extraño es que te siga funcionando el sistema.
Por? Si le hice antes un rpm --test y no me protesto
¿Y el rpm que sabe? :-P No tiene nada que ver. Te has metido con una librería crucial del sistema. El rpm no te protestaría porque ya no se usa la lista de dependencias fija incluida en los propios ficheros rpm, sino que se usa los ficheros repodata (o equivalente) que definen las interdepencias entre todos. Creo que lo llaman dependencias automáticas. Es lógico que el apt te proteste.
Vuelve a poner la original, y actualizate a SuSE 10.1 - por lo menos.
La original sigue instalada, la q necesita el sistema, quizas no me explique bien. El caso es q "conviven" las dos pm.
Ah, bueno, algo es algo. Por eso no se te ha caído.
y actualizate a SuSE 10.1 - por lo menos.
Hehe... No, me niego a pensar q tengo q reinstalar sistemas cada vez q quiero instalar una aplicacion con dependencias nuevas.
Es que cambiar las libstd no es un "simple cambio". Todo el sistema depende de esas librerías. Eso no se hace: se cambia todo el sistema. Si quieres usar un programa moderno, no lo instales desde rpm, compílalo: que detecte lo que tiene y que lo use. Y si aún entonces insiste en una versión más moderna, pues es tiempo de actualizar.
Ya actualice desde 9.2 a 9.3 (desde DVD-yast)y desde entonces he tenido q hacer birguerias para q el 9.3 vaya todo lo fino q quiero. No te cuento el KDE3.5 (he teniddo q volver al 3.4) Ademas, no es el caso, pero si fuese un servidor en produccion(por ejemplo de la aplicacion en cuestion Facturalux ERP con postgresql) , se convertiria en un suplicio restaurar datos, usuarios,configuraciones, etc.
Eso será porque has hecho instalación nueva, no actualización. Además, si es un servidor importante, pues entonces usa la SLES con productos de/para la SLES, con soporte de cinco años. Además, a la 9.3 le queda muy poquito.
Por lo pronto dejare al apt y seguire con el yast ;)
¿Y el Yast no va a protestar? - -- Saludos Carlos E. R. -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.2 (GNU/Linux) Comment: Made with pgp4pine 1.76 iD8DBQFFrLeetTMYHG2NR9URAhXzAJ4xWfgm3lT3RioZWkyOTrYavNHPFgCfXBxv ID/CCwxDyXxrQbzCZCVtqxs= =rNda -----END PGP SIGNATURE-----
Hola:
¿Y el rpm que sabe? :-P Bueno pense que si te tiraba un result=0, podia instalarla.
No tiene nada que ver. Te has metido con una librería crucial del sistema. Si, me di cuenta cuando intente instalarla con el Yast. Despues de lo q me has comentado veo q me la jugue a la ruleta rusa ;P
El rpm no te protestaría porque ya no se usa la lista de dependencias fija incluida en los propios ficheros rpm, sino que se usa los ficheros repodata (o equivalente) que definen las interdepencias entre todos. Creo que lo llaman dependencias automáticas. Es lógico que el apt te proteste.
Si, quizas rpm solo la ha instalado sin tocar esas dependencias automaticas, solo relacionando las librerias q necesita sin romper las otras dependencias;
Es que cambiar las libstd no es un "simple cambio". Todo el sistema depende de esas librerías. Eso no se hace: se cambia todo el sistema.
Pense q al hacer rpm, sin actualizar la anterior podian convivir igualmente, por el resultado q me dio rpm --test
Si quieres usar un programa moderno, no lo instales desde rpm, compílalo: que detecte lo que tiene y que lo use. Y si aún entonces insiste en una versión más moderna, pues es tiempo de actualizar. Uopsss...no vi q habia un paquete fuente :(
Eso será porque has hecho instalación nueva, no actualización. Además, si es un servidor importante, pues entonces usa la SLES con productos de/para la SLES, con soporte de cinco años. No, no, desde 9.2 a 9.3 actualice desde el DVD-yast y me dio bastantes quebraderos de cabeza dejarlo fino. Además, a la 9.3 le queda muy poquito. ...NO comment; ya tengo un disco SATA preparado, pero me instalare la 10.1 q os he leido q a la 10.2 todavia le queda
¿Y el Yast no va a protestar? Acabo de hacer la prueba instalando TExcad y no ha dicho ni pio y ayer le hice un update desde YoU y lo mismo.
Salu2 -- Teclado no instalado! Presione F1 para continuar. www.frases.com --------------------------------------------------------------------- Para dar de baja la suscripción, mande un mensaje a: opensuse-es+unsubscribe@opensuse.org Para obtener el resto de direcciones-comando, mande un mensaje a: opensuse-es+help@opensuse.org
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 El 2007-01-16 a las 13:13 +0100, ag_d escribió:
Es que cambiar las libstd no es un "simple cambio". Todo el sistema depende de esas librerías. Eso no se hace: se cambia todo el sistema.
Pense q al hacer rpm, sin actualizar la anterior podian convivir igualmente, por el resultado q me dio rpm --test
Es posible que te puedas salir con la tuya y tener las dos librerías. Yo no me hubiera atrevido, porque la duda que me surge ahora es cual librería están realmente usando los programas del sistema, si la antigua que deben o la nueva. El rpm no mira nada de eso, él puede estar contento respecto a sus dependencias. El apt se da cuenta de algo raro, pero el yast no - aunque sospecho que el yast actual sé se daría cuenta, no lo se.
Si quieres usar un programa moderno, no lo instales desde rpm, compílalo: que detecte lo que tiene y que lo use. Y si aún entonces insiste en una versión más moderna, pues es tiempo de actualizar. Uopsss...no vi q habia un paquete fuente :(
Siempre hay paquetes fuente, a no ser que sean programas propietarios.
Eso será porque has hecho instalación nueva, no actualización. Además, si es un servidor importante, pues entonces usa la SLES con productos de/para la SLES, con soporte de cinco años. No, no, desde 9.2 a 9.3 actualice desde el DVD-yast y me dio bastantes quebraderos de cabeza dejarlo fino.
¿Quieres decir arrancando con el DVD y decirle que actualice el sistema? Porque eso lo llevo yo haciendo desde la 5.x y funciona O;-) Por supuesto, siempre quedan rebordes que limar.
Además, a la 9.3 le queda muy poquito. ...NO comment; ya tengo un disco SATA preparado, pero me instalare la 10.1 q os he leido q a la 10.2 todavia le queda
¿Que le queda? Bueno, a la 10.1 quizás "le queda" más todavía :-P
¿Y el Yast no va a protestar? Acabo de hacer la prueba instalando TExcad y no ha dicho ni pio y ayer le hice un update desde YoU y lo mismo.
Es curioso. - -- Saludos Carlos E. R. -----BEGIN PGP SIGNATURE----- Version: GnuPG v1.4.2 (GNU/Linux) Comment: Made with pgp4pine 1.76 iD8DBQFFrM3ItTMYHG2NR9URAumJAJ9rNeipwPpbf7uznTgaHFP1/g5uYQCfWCc9 vWaMT77gkm/0euqRQZUwAuU= =5n8V -----END PGP SIGNATURE-----
participants (2)
-
ag_d
-
Carlos E. R.